You are speaking with the principal about school rules. He speaks first.

Principal: Cad é a tharla sa seomra tíreolaíochta inniu?
1. Tell him that you were eating a sandwich.
Principal: Cad chuige?
2. Tell him that you were hungry.
Principal: Cad é an riail maidir le hithe sa seomra ranga?
3. Tell him that you are not allowed to eat food in the classrooms.
Principal: Cá háit a bhfuil cead ithe?
4. Tell him you should eat in the canteen.
Principal: Ar mhaith leat pionós?
5. Tell him that you are sorry and it will not happen again.
1. Bhí mé ag ithe ceapaire. – I was eating a sandwhich.
2. Bhí ocras orm. - I was hungry.
3. Níl cead bia a ithe sna seomraí ranga. – I am not allowed to eat food in the classrooms.
4. Ba chóir ithe sa cheaintín. – I should eat in the canteen.
5. Tá brón orm agus ní tharlóidh sé arís. - I am sorry and it will not happen again.
